Triple negative breast cancer (TNBC) remains a serious unmet medical need with discouragingly high relapse rates. We report here the synthesis and structure-activity relationship (SAR) of a novel series of 2,4,5-trisubstituted-7H-pyrrolo[2,3-d]pyrimidines with potent activity against TNBC tumor cell lines. These compounds were discovered from a TNBC phenotypic screen and possess a unique dual inhibition profile targeting TTK (mitotic exit) and CLK2 (mRNA splicing). Design and optimization, driven with a TNBC tumor cell assay, identified potent and selective compounds with favorable in vitro and in vivo activity profiles and good iv PK properties. This cell-based driven SAR produced compounds with strong single agent in vivo efficacy in multiple TNBC xenograft models without significant body weight loss. These data supported the nomination of CC-671 into IND-enabling studies as a single agent TNBC therapy.

Diazonium salt of substituted 2-aminobenzothiazole (1) has been reacted with 1-phenyl-4,4,4-trifluorobutan-1,3-dione (2) to give compound 3 which on reaction with different hydrazines gives 1-substituted-5-phenyl-3- trifluoromethyl-1H-pyrazol-4-yl)-(substituted-benzothiazol-2-yl)-diazene (4). These compounds have been evaluated for their antifungal activity. The structures of all these compounds have been confirmed by IR, 1H NMR, Mass spectral, 19F NMR and elemental analysis. All the synthesized compounds showed significant antifungal activity against selected plant pathogenic fungi.

A number of benzothiazolylthienothiophenes have been synthesized. Spectral studies have revealed that all these compounds have fluorescent properties that depend on their structure. Dependence of absorption and fluorescence bands positions on the nature of substituents have been established. Increase of the electron-withdrawing nature of substituents led to bathochromic shift of the absorption and fluorescence bands as well as to decrease of the fluorescence intensity.
